The Evolution of Weight-Loss Therapies

The journey towards effective weight-loss treatments has been marked by significant milestones. GLP-1 medications, such as Zepbound and Wegovy, have revolutionized the field by targeting specific hormones that regulate appetite and metabolism. However, these treatments are not without their limitations, including side effects like nausea and the requirement for daily administration.

In response to these challenges, scientists are exploring alternative mechanisms and delivery methods to enhance the efficacy and convenience of weight-loss therapies. The next generation of treatments aims to overcome the drawbacks of current options, offering a more comprehensive and patient-friendly approach to weight management.

Innovative Approaches in Weight-Loss Research

One of the most promising areas of research involves the development of long-acting formulations that can reduce the frequency of dosing. These formulations use advanced drug delivery systems to release the active ingredients over an extended period, minimizing the need for daily pills and improving patient compliance.

Another exciting avenue of exploration is the use of combination therapies that target multiple pathways involved in weight regulation. By combining different mechanisms of action, these therapies aim to achieve greater weight loss and improve metabolic health. For example, researchers are investigating the potential of combining GLP-1 agonists with other hormones, such as glucagon-like peptide-2 (GLP-2) or amylinto enhance the overall effectiveness of the treatment.

The Role of Personalized Medicine

Personalized medicine is also playing a crucial role in the development of new weight-loss therapies. By tailoring treatments to the individual needs of patients, healthcare providers can optimize outcomes and minimize side effects. Genetic testing and biomarker analysis are being used to identify the most suitable therapies for each patient, ensuring a more targeted and effective approach to weight management.

Additionally, the integration of digital health technologies, such as wearable devices and mobile applications, is enabling real-time monitoring and personalized feedback. These tools empower patients to track their progress, make informed decisions, and stay motivated throughout their weight-loss journey.
